欧元危机现已渐淡出社会话语,但欧洲还没有真正走出危机,近期欧元又持续贬值,前景不容乐观。然而,欧元也还未如危机严重时媒体所渲染的那样走向集体破产和毁灭。回顾2010年到2012年危机最严重时期的间明镜周刊的封面,对于欧元危机报道时所采用的封面图片,以欧元为主题的报道多达十三期。这十三期封面中欧元形象的塑造和表现多种多样。本文采用多模态语篇分析方法,揭示这些封面图片中的欧元形象以及此欧元形象是如何通过图像和语言塑造而成的。
